Fantasy League preview: SBS Championship

The first points-scoring event of the TG Fantasy League is the opening event of the 2010 PGA Tour season, the SBS Championship at Kapalua in Hawaii.

Geoff Ogilvy will defend his title as a talented field lines up hoping to make a fast start to this Ryder Cup season.

Only 28 golfers will be teeing it up but with 10 of the world’s top 25 teeing up it will be tough to pick a winner.

Here are TG’s six picks for this week’s event:

Retief Goosen ($2.8m)
Goose has kept his game in shape over the winter by playing in his native South Africa and hasn’t finished outside the top 16 in six starts.

Zach Johnson ($2.4m)
The former Masters winner usually makes a fast start to the season and he won the Sony Open in Hawaii in 2009.

Ryan Moore ($1.5m)
The 27-year-old won his first professional title last season and finished T7-T8-3 to end the year 51st in the world rankings.

Steve Stricker ($4.5m)
The world number three is the highest ranked player in the field and will be looking to build on his three PGA Tour wins last season and push Phil and Tiger.

Nick Watney ($1.8m)
The big-hitting American had his best year last season and will want to build on that to force his way into Corey Pavin’s Ryder Cup team.

YE Yang ($2m)
Asia first major champion sprung to prominence by defeating Tiger Woods at last year’s USPGA Championship and showed it was more than a fluke with a strong finish to 2009.
